Welcome to Mid-Century Legend, a home by celebrated builder and architectural designer Herbert W. Burns, the creator of many of Palm Springs most iconic houses and hotels. This house will be a featured Signature House in the Palm Springs Modernism Tour for February of 2026! Built in 1950, this house in Deepwell Estates is a distinctive example of the transition from Streamline Moderne to Mid-Century Modernism and it is uniquely beautiful, bright and playful.
The house was renovated from end-to-end in 2025 but preserves its original architectural details.
